Fall Festival at Camp Wilderness 2024

Join us at Camp Wilderness September 27-September 29th for the third annual Fall Festival!
Enjoy the beautiful 2,400 acres of Camp Wilderness this fall at this amazing event.
Health Forms part A and B are required for ALL participants: youth, adults, and siblings/
Youth MUST have a buddy registered with them. Single scouts cannot attend without a buddy (Cub Scout parents can be buddies with their child)
All Scouts BSA Adults spending the night MUST be registered members with the BSA.
Cub Scouts adults overseeing their own child do not need to be registered.
Cub Scout adults overseeing children other than their own, need to be registered
One registration per troop/pack is allowed
Meals are included with the price. First meal is Saturday Breakfast.
